Syrius Robotics, established in Shenzhen, China in 2018, develops autonomous mobile robots (AMRs) to automate logistics and warehouse operations. The company was founded by a team with deep technology roots, including CEO Adam Jiang, who previously led Google X's Project Tango and held roles at Motorola and NVIDIA. His co-founders include Luo Xuan, formerly of Alibaba Robotics, and Liu Junbin, who holds a PhD in electrical engineering and computer sciences. This collective expertise in VSLAM, AI, and robotics underpins the company's technical foundation.
The firm's core business is providing a comprehensive automation solution that combines hardware and software for clients in e-commerce, retail, third-party logistics (3PL), and manufacturing. Syrius has developed a proprietary ecosystem consisting of its AMRs, a robot operating system called megacosmOS, and an AIoT cloud platform named FlexGalaxy. The FlexGalaxy platform manages the fleet of robots, optimizing workflows and integrating with a client's existing Warehouse Management System (WMS) for tasks like order fulfillment and materials handling.
Syrius Robotics' product line includes various AMR models, such as the FlexSwift, designed for dense storage environments and capable of carrying payloads up to 100 kg. These robots utilize a combination of sensors, including LiDAR and cameras, for navigation. Deployment is designed to be rapid, often completed within weeks without requiring significant changes to a warehouse's existing layout. The business model is flexible, offering clients the option to purchase robots outright or to subscribe via a Robot-as-a-Service (RaaS) model, which lowers the initial investment and allows for scaling the robot fleet based on demand fluctuations.
The company has secured significant financial backing from prominent investors. Total funding has reached over $50 million through multiple rounds, with a notable Series B round led by ByteDance in August 2021. Other key investors include Sequoia Capital, Future Capital, and Lenovo Capital and Incubator Group. Initially focused on markets in Asia like Japan and Singapore, Syrius is expanding its presence into North America and Europe, supported by strategic partnerships, including a collaboration with Lenovo for global service and deployment.

Valuation & funding
Syrius Robotics funding history
Company financing events and reported valuations.
| Deal type | Date | Amount | Valuation | Investors | Source |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| SERIES COther financing | Jul 2023 | $14M | $399M | Tongling Dajiang · Anhui Industrial Transformation and Upgrading Fund · Tongling State Control | ↗ |
| SERIES BOther financing | Jul 2022 | $7.4M | $100M | FutureCap · ZhenFund · ByteDance · HongShan | ↗ |
| SERIES BOther financing | Aug 2021 | $20M | $80M | HongShan · Zhencheng Capital · Future Capital · PKSHA SPARX Algorithm Fund | — |
| SERIES AOther financing | May 2020 | $10M | $40M | Sequoia · ZhenFund · HongShan · Zhencheng Capital | ↗ |
| SEEDOther financing | Apr 2019 | — | — | ZhenFund · FutureCap · Future Capital | — |
| ANGELOther financing | Nov 2018 | Future Capital | — |
